About Min Cho

Min Cho is a scholar working on Biotechnology, Endocrinology, Health, Toxicology and Mutagenesis, Water Science and Technology and Food Science, having authored 26 papers that have together received 851 indexed citations. Recurring topics across this work include Listeria monocytogenes in Food Safety (6 papers), Plant-Microbe Interactions and Immunity (3 papers), Enzyme Catalysis and Immobilization (3 papers), Water Treatment and Disinfection (3 papers), Enzyme Production and Characterization (3 papers), Enzyme-mediated dye degradation (2 papers), Plant Stress Responses and Tolerance (2 papers) and Food Safety and Hygiene (2 papers). The work is most often cited by research in Biotechnology (136 citations), Health, Toxicology and Mutagenesis (165 citations), Pollution (129 citations), Water Science and Technology (130 citations) and Endocrinology (43 citations). Min Cho has collaborated with scholars based in South Korea, United States and India. Frequent co-authors include Jeyong Yoon, Jaeeun Kim, Seralathan Kamala‐Kannan, Jae‐Hong Kim, Jee Yeon Kim, Jae Su Kim, Byung‐Taek Oh, Byung-Taek Oh, Palanivel Sathishkumar and Kui-Jae Lee. Their work appears in journals such as Bioprocess and Biosystems Engineering, Korean Journal of Chemical Engineering, Chemosphere, Journal of Molecular Catalysis B Enzymatic and RSC Advances.
